All eyes will be on Onikan Stadium in Lagos this Sunday as Super Eagles captain William Troost-Ekong hosts the second edition of the Troost-Ekong Foundation Charity Match.
The event promises a star-studded lineup of Nigerian football legends and international icons coming together to give back to the community and entertain fans.

Here’s a countdown of 10 top Nigerian and Super Eagles stars expected to dazzle the crowd:
1. Victor Osimhen – The Galatasaray Icon
One of Africa’s most lethal strikers, Osimhen’s presence will be one of the major highlights of the event.

The Nigerian goal machine will bring his electrifying pace and goal-scoring prowess to the charity game, thrilling fans eager to see him in action on home soil.
2. Obafemi Martins – The Super Eagles Legend
A former Nigerian and Premier League star known for his blistering speed and acrobatic goals, Martins remains a fan favourite.

His participation adds a nostalgic touch, reminding fans of his golden years with the Super Eagles.
3. Ahmed Musa – The Veteran Forward
With a wealth of international experience, Musa’s leadership and skill will be on full display.

The 2013 AFCON winner with the Super Eagles and Nigeria’s all-time top scorer at the World Cup continues to inspire younger players and fans alike.
4. Moses Simon – The Dynamic Winger
Known for his dribbling and creativity, Simon’s flair on the ball will add excitement and unpredictability to the match.

5. Samuel Chukwueze – The Rising Star
A key figure in Nigeria’s attacking lineup, Chukwueze’s speed and agility make him a thrilling player to watch, promising moments of magic at Onikan.

6. Victor Boniface – Bundesliga winner
The Bayer Leverkusen striker is quickly making a name for himself in European football. His inclusion signals the blend of experience and youth at the event.

7. Anthony Joshua – The Boxing Sensation
Not a footballer but a Nigerian sporting icon, Joshua’s participation highlights the event’s cross-sport appeal and charitable spirit, drawing fans from all walks of life.

8. Brown Ideye – The Veteran Striker
Known for his physical presence and goal-scoring ability, Ideye’s experience will add depth to the lineup.

9. John Ogu – The Midfield General
A reliable midfield presence, Ogu’s tactical awareness and passing will help control the game’s tempo.

10. Toluwase Arokodare – The Young Forward
One of Nigeria’s promising young forwards, Arokodare’s energy and hunger will inject youthful enthusiasm into the match.

Notable mention is Nigerian Beach Soccer legend, Abu Azeez, who is also expected to spice up the Arena with his legendary skills.
Affordable Access for Fans
To ensure fans get the chance to see their heroes live, Troost-Ekong and his foundation have slashed ticket prices, making the event accessible to a wide audience.
The match kicks off at 1 pm on Sunday, promising an afternoon of football, fun, and philanthropy.
This charity match is not just about football; it’s a celebration of Nigerian sportsmanship, community spirit, and giving back, with some of the country’s greatest stars leading the way.
